Servius Fulvius Flaccus

Ser. Fulvius

also: Ser. Fulvius, Servius Fulvius

Consul of 135 BC, named by Cicero (Brutus 81) as holding a certain place among the orators flourishing in Cato's lifetime; perhaps the Ser. Fulvius defended by Curio on a charge of incest (Brutus 122).
